Intel Core i7 1185G7 vs Intel Core i5 11300H
Intel Core i7 1185G7 vs Intel Core i5 11300H
VS
Intel Core i7 1185G7
Intel Core i5 11300H
We compared two laptop CPUs: Intel Core i7 1185G7 with 4 cores 1.2GHz and Intel Core i5 11300H with 4 cores 2.6G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.
Main Differences
Intel Core i7 1185G7 's Advantages
Better graphics card performance
Larger L3 cache size (12MB vs 8MB)
Lower TDP (12W vs 28W)
Intel Core i5 11300H 's Advantages
Higher base frequency (3.1GHz vs 3.0GHz)
